  • Name two common time expressions that used with present perfect tense.
    already / yet / since / for / never / ever / before / by now / so far / recently / lately / over the past few years
  •  5
  • Name two common time expressions that used with simple past tense.
    e.g. yesterday, last..., ...ago, in (1990)...,etc.
  •  5
  • Correct or wrong? If it's wrong, explain why. We use present perfect tense for an action which started and finished in the past.
    Wrong. We use present perfect tense for an action that started in the past and continues up to the present.

  • Tell us when to use 'since' in the present perfect tense. Then, form a sentence with the word 'since'.
    'since' --> a specific point in past time , or a time when the action started e.g. We have learnt English here since 2015.
